Sheridan Commission Accepts Homeland Security Grant

During their recent meeting, Sheridan County’s Commissioners considered accepting a grant from the Wyoming State Office of Homeland Security for equipment to be installed at the County Fairgrounds.

County Emergency Management Coordinator Jesse Ludikuize explained what the $70,000 grant will be used or.

According to discussions, there will be no local match requirement, as long as the cost does not exceed $70,000.

Ludikuize was asked if the generator can only be used during emergency situations.

The commission voted to accept the Homeland Security Grant.
